Weighing the Trade-offs: Is a Custom Vision System Worth the Investment? Off-the-shelf smart cameras with built-in bin-picking software packages offer a genuine advantage in deployment speed: they arrive pre-calibrated, ship with vendor-supported robot interfaces, and can often be running within days rather than weeks. Their limitation surfaces when the application falls outside the vendor's tested envelope - highly reflective parts, extreme size variation within a single bin, or throughput requirements beyond what the packaged processing hardware can sustain. In those cases, the packaged system's convenience is offset by a ceiling on performance that no amount of software tuning can lift, because the underlying sensor and lens were never chosen with that specific part geometry in mind.

Integrating NIR Cameras Into Existing Automation and Security Software Hardware selection only solves half the problem; the other half is software integration, and this is frequently where industrial deployments stumble. Many facilities already run a machine vision pipeline for quality control - GigE Vision or USB3 Vision interfaces feeding inspection software that flags defective parts - and the temptation is to bolt a security function onto that same pipeline rather than architecting a proper dual-use system. This can work, but it demands that the software layer distinguish between inspection-triggered frame captures, which are typically synchronized to a production line encoder, and continuous security monitoring streams, which require constant buffering regardless of production state.

Sensor Format and Resolution Trade-offs for Security-Grade NIR Imaging Higher resolution sensors sound appealing on a datasheet, but in NIR-heavy, low-light conditions, pixel size matters more than raw megapixel count. A camera built on a 1/1.8-inch sensor with 5.5-micron pixels will typically outperform a smaller sensor packed with 2.5-micron pixels when both operate under weak 850nm illumination, because each larger pixel gathers more photons per exposure interval, directly improving signal-to-noise ratio. For perimeter security tasks where the goal is reliable object detection rather than fine textile-level inspection, engineers frequently choose a moderate 2 to 5 megapixel sensor with larger pixels over an 8 or 12 megapixel alternative, trading resolution for dependable low-light performance.

What Does Hands-On Training Look Like in Practice? Classroom instruction on machine vision software solutions only goes so far, because so much of the skill is diagnostic and depends on encountering real variation. Effective hands-on training uses a controlled set of sample parts that intentionally include marginal cases - parts near the tolerance boundary, parts with cosmetic variation that should still pass, and known-defective parts - so trainees learn to interpret confidence scores rather than treat the software as a binary oracle. A trainee who only ever sees clearly good or clearly bad parts during training will be unprepared for the ambiguous cases that actually cause production disputes.
